Abstract: The application of SCC under in-situ conditions is still rather unusual. The inexperience of clients and contractors with SCC as a high performance construction material is therefore the reason for additional measures to be taken during the execution stage of projects. In 2000, a diabolo-shaped column has been cast in The Netherlands being one of the supports of a multiple span bridge. In order to control the casting process and to achieve most relevant information from this SCC project, an extensive measuring program has been developed.
Within the scope of this program, the hardening temperature, the formwork pressure, the uplift forces have been measured throughout the casting process and the mechanical properties up to an age of 28 days. As a reference, a similar measuring program has been conducted for one of the other supporting columns of the bridge, using an ordinary C35 mixture.
In the paper the field results achieved from the in-situ SCC cast column will be provided.
Emphasis will be on the Funnel times in relation to the formwork pressure and the up-lift forces as measured during casting. The main characteristics of SCC as experienced during casting a column with SCC will be presented and results will be discussed.
